Eye Physicians & Surgeons of Arizona operates full-service eye care offices in Glendale and Scottsdale. The practice provides diagnostics, medical management, and surgical consultation, with fellowship-trained ophthalmologists on staff. Outpatient procedures are performed at accredited facilities across Arizona.

I would first want to say my cataract surgery was successful. The staff after check in i.e…nurses, assistants and doctors were outstanding. The process to get there was a challenge. The biggest issue was the amount due at the time of surgery. I might suggest if you have time, check with your medical insurance to confirm whether deductibles etc are met. The estimates provided are best case scenario. I came out of pocket more than anticipated. Second you can check with other surgical centers to see if their prices are competitive. Dr. Achal Patel and staff members especially Tina a Phoenician Eye specialists were great to work with and I would recommend their services to my friends. Good luck if you are moving forward with cataract surgery I have no regrets.
